Abelardo rum is continuing to experience financial difficulties, resulting in the closure of its operations in the United States. This development signals further challenges for the brand, which has reportedly been incurring losses. Details regarding the extent of these losses and the reasons for the US shutdown were not immediately available. The information was recently reported by La Silla Vacía, a news outlet covering Colombian politics and business. This move represents a significant shift in the company’s international strategy. Further analysis is expected to determine the long-term impact on Abelardo’s overall business. The closure occurred on June 11, 2026, according to the report.
